Output ddd638f7635e9d2629edf0ce2e782364fb111930fc383cc242a1ff7ff2479241:2

value
163394
script pubkey
OP_0 OP_PUSHBYTES_20 5dd11a8c82690790b451eaff04efda776b533cf4
address
bc1qthg34ryzdyrepdz3atlsfm76wa44x085xpkc0u
transaction
ddd638f7635e9d2629edf0ce2e782364fb111930fc383cc242a1ff7ff2479241
confirmations
47947
spent
true